All systems go for Longchamp as the flag will be raised Andrew NelisRacing

Following seven weeks on a meagre international diet, French racing roars back into action with a stellar card and all-star cast at ParisLongchamp on Monday. Two Classic trials and the Prix d'Harcourt are the headline event, with Victor Ludorum understandably well fancied for the Prix de Fontainebleau - a rehearsal for the French 2000 Guineas.
